| POST | /sync/elma/files/batch/submit | 
|---|
| Name | Parameter | Data Type | Required | Description |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Credential | form | ElmaCredential | Yes | The credential to gain access on the ELMA server. | 
| ValidationEnabled | form | bool | Yes | Should the report data be validated before sending it to the ELMA server? true: report data is validated before it is sent to the ELMA server. false: report data sent without validation to the ELMA server. | 
| StagingEnabled | form | bool? | No | Should operations be staged on the ELMA server? true: operations are executed on the Test ELMA server. false: operations are executed on the Live (Production) ELMA server. | 
| Name | Parameter | Data Type | Required | Description |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Id | form | string | Yes | The unique identifier of this instance. This identifer is only relevant in the context of data storage and retrieval. | 
| Certificate | form | PemCertificate | Yes | The security certificate to authenticate the user and grant access to the ELMA server. This certificate is generated from the BZSt-issued *.pfx BOP certificate. More details on BOP (BZSt-Online Portal - https://www.elster.de/bportal/start) | 
| AuthSteuernummer | form | string | Yes | The BZSt (Bundeszentralamt für Steuern) - tax number of the user. 11-character text field that may only consist of two capital letters and 9 digits (0-9). The fiscal authority BZSt provides this number during registration at the BOP (BZSt-Online Portal - https://www.elster.de/bportal/start). The number is available in the private area of the BOP user account under "My BOP" under the "Registration Information" | 
| AccountId | form | string | Yes | The account identifier of a BZSt-Online Portal (BOP) user. 10-character text field that may only contain numbers (0-9). | 
| Password | form | string | Yes | The password to protect the certificate from unauthorized access. | 
| Name | Parameter | Data Type | Required | Description | 
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Id | form | string | Yes | The unique identifier (e.g. the file name) of the certificate. | 
| Content | form | string | Yes | The PEM-encoded content of the certificate. | 
| Description | form | string | No | The description of the certificate. | 
| Tags | form | List<string> | No | Tags to label or identify the certificate. |
